摘要与定位
TP Android 是一个面向移动端的多场景可信执行框架,旨在在安全沙箱内运行可验证的合约逻辑、提供防注入能力并与硬件钱包等外部信任源协同。本文从系统设计、实现要点、以及面向未来的市场应用角度,对最新的 TP Android 创建方法进行系统性分析。

一、总体架构与创建思路
目标:在Android生态中实现一个可扩展、可验证的合约执行环境,具备抗代码注入能力,且能无缝接入硬件钱包与支付通道。
架构要点:安全沙箱、可信元数据、密钥管理、合约运行环境、外部信任源对接、可观测性与审计日志。
开发路线:模块化设计、最小权能原则、逐步公开 API、严格代码签名与二次验证。
二、防代码注入的关键策略
强化源代码与二进制的完整性保护:签名、版本绑定、代码混淆与静态分析的组合使用。
沙箱执行与内存安全:采用独立进程或容器隔离、使用 Android Keystore 与硬件安全模块(HSM)管理密钥与种子。
运行时保护:行为监控、动态分析门槛、崩溃兜底和回滚机制,防止运行时注入。
社区与供应链治理:开源策略、依赖审计、CI/CD 的安全门控。
三、合约环境的设计原则
可验证性与可移植性:选用标准化的执行环境,如 WASM 或轻量EVM,并提供形式化规范和测试用例。
资源限制与公平竞争:设定 CPU/内存和 Gas-like 计费模型,确保移动端在多任务场景中的稳定性。
隔离与权限控制:最小权限原则、细粒度沙箱 API、对外部数据源的可信度评估。
升级与向后兼容:分阶段升级策略、向后兼容测试矩阵、迁移路径与回滚能力。
四、专家解答剖析:常见问题与解读
Q: 如何确保合约在设备端的执行既高效又安全?
A: 通过硬件辅助的密钥保护、静态与动态分析并行、以及对合约执行资源的严格限额控制。
Q: 防注入与渗透测试如何落地?
A: 强制策略化的输入验证、签名附带元数据、以及在发布前引入多轮第三方安全评审。
Q: 如何平衡性能与安全的矛盾?
A: 将核心逻辑置于高信任域,移动端仅执行证据链的一部分,必要时离线验证与证明链相结合。
五、未来市场应用的路径
个人支付与微交易:在日常应用中实现低成本、低延迟的支付体验。
去中心化应用的移动入口:为去信任生态提供可信执行环境和用户级隐私保护。
金融场景的合规化落地:通过可审核的执行记录、可追溯的密钥生命周期满足监管要求。
开放生态与互操作:跨应用、跨设备的密钥与证据共享,提升用户对数字资产的控制力。
六、硬件钱包的整合路径
集成要点:安全密钥管理、离线签名、以及对话式用户验证。
交互模型:提供简化的签名请求、状态回执和审计日志,确保用户可见的信任轨迹。
兼容性考量:与主流硬件钱包厂商的 UI/UX 对齐,支持多种密钥策略与跨应用证据链。
七、狗狗币在 TP Android 生态中的定位与风险
角色定位:作为测试性支付币种与生态激励工具,提供跨平台的微支付场景。

风险与治理:需关注市场波动、监管变化与隐私保护合规,建立针对大额交易的风控模型。
机遇:通过合规的合约执行与钱包整合,提升移动端的资产流通性与用户参与度。
结论
TP Android 的创建方法强调安全优先、模块化设计与开放治理。通过防注入、可验证的合约环境、专家级的解答剖析、以及对未来市场的清晰画卷,我们可以在移动端构建一个可持续、可审计的生态。未来的实现将依赖于更完善的标准、更强的硬件信任源,以及更积极的跨域协作。
评论
Nova
这篇文章把TP Android的核心要点讲得清楚,防注入部分尤为关键。
风影
对合约环境的讨论实用,期待更多关于EVM或Wasm在移动端的落地细节。
Luna
Clear structure and practical insights on hardware wallet integration under Android sandboxing.
TechTiger
专家解答剖析部分有深度,但建议增加数据隐私与合规考虑的章节。
阿翔
狗狗币部分的市场前景需要结合监管动态来评估,本文提及得很到位。
Mika
Overall, solid overview for developers starting with TP Android.